Boeing company is among the world’s largest aerospace corporations and the leading manufacturer of commercial jetliners, security systems as well as space and defense systems. The company has both tangible and intangible assets. The tangible assets include measurable and physical assets that are relied on during company operations, which include plant and equipment. Intangible assets are non-monetary assets that cannot be physically measured, such as copyrights, trade secrets, trademarks, and patents. Boeing records $11,398 million on intangible assets, while the tangible assets are $122,227 million (Guru Focus, 2020). Lockheed Martin corporation has its intangible assets at $13,817 million and tangible assets at $33,711 million (Guru Focus, 2020). The underlying performance shows that Boeing has more total assets as compared to Lockheed Martin Corporation.

Boeing identifies four major competencies that have played a big role in their competitive edge. These include systematic integration, technical and functional excellence, customer knowledge and focus as well as product innovation (Kashirin et al., 2016) Boeing has enjoyed strong relations with several companies and has a strong international presence that facilitates global sales and production. The financial resources and assets acquired by the company have prolonged the success of the company over the years, giving Boeing a competitive edge.

The value chain identified indicates the importance of activities within the company according to their role in service and product delivery process. The primary value chain activities of Boeing consist of logistics, operations as well as marketing and sales. Boeing has developed a strong relationship with suppliers and has managed timely delivery processes. Their service and manufacturing operations have improved productivity and maximized efficiency. The company has relied on the marketing funnel approach to structure sales and marketing activities.  Boeing support activities include the research and development of new technology and innovation. The budget for R&D in 2019 has been $3.2 billion. Boeing has beaten its rival Lockheed Martin, whose expenditure on research and development has amounted to $1.3 billion (Pandian, Pecht, Zio, and Hodkiewicz, 2020). Boeing has impacted innovation in aerospace technology, defense, and security systems through the development of new products. The VIRO analysis shows that the financial resources and the distribution network are valuable, difficult to imitate, rare, and organized to capture value for Boeing company. It has illustrated the sustained competitive edge in Boeing company against its competitors.
